They fit into notches in the clutch drum allowing the pump to be driven by the sprocket. If the chain does not turn, neither will the pump. A few cheap saws have a shaft driven worm gear, so oil pumps as long as the engine is running, which makes a pool of oil under the saw if you let it sit and...
